We’re Partnering With The Mighty!

We’re thrilled to announce a new partnership that will bring Fibrous Dysplasia Foundation’s resources in front of The Mighty‘s wide-reaching readership. We will now have our own growing home page on The Mighty and appear on many stories on the site.

The Mighty is a story-based health community focused on improving the lives of people facing disease, disorder, mental illness and disability. More than half of Americans are facing serious health conditions or medical issues. They want more than information. They want to be inspired. The Mighty publishes real stories about real people facing real challenges.

Here’s an example of the kind of stories on The Mighty: 8 Things I Wish I Knew When My Child Was Diagnosed With a Rare Disorder.

The Mighty is dedicated to helping people with rare disease, including Fibrous Dysplasia and McCune-Albright syndrome in their lives. With this partnership, our community will be able to reach even more people.

The Fibrous Dysplasia Foundation remains dedicated to improving the lives of patients with fibrous dysplasia, McCune-Albright syndrome, and other related diseases through research, education, advocacy, and support. Our partnership with The Mighty represents an added layer of both advocacy and support. Through their online community, we know that more people will learn about these rare diseases and we hope that patients feel inspired by the content that The Mighty shares.
